The Creel House is one of the main storylines in ‘Stranger Things’ Season 4

Victor Creel, played by Robert Englund, serves as a significant new character in Stranger Things Season 4. A trailer released on Aug. 6, 2021, showed a new family moving into an old Victorian-style house in the 1940s. 

There’s not much background information regarding why the Creels moved to Hawkins, but it’s not long before tragedy strikes. After moving in with his wife and two small children, Victor and his family noticed electrical issues in the house. Flickering lights are a tell-tale sign of the Demogorgon lurking around, but of course, the Creels know nothing about the monster or the Upside Down.

In Stranger Things Season 4, Victor Creel is eventually arrested and charged with murdering his entire family. However, a short clip of some microfiche images showed newspaper headlines that hinted at something else. Creel claimed a demon killed his family, and many believe the “demon” is actually the Demogorgon.

One of the new t-shirts features the Creel House

The new shirt includes several interesting images that caught fans’ eyes. In the top two corners of the picture are clocks striking the 3:00 hour. The clocks in Hawkins National Laboratory were also striking 3:00 in the teaser trailer released on May 6, 2021. Many fans think this is the time the Hawkins National Laboratory Massacre occurred.

A rose from a stained glass window is the focal point of the shirt, with the word “Creel” written across the top. What looks like octopus tentacles reach around the stained glass from both sides. Vines have always been a prominent feature of the Upside Down, but these definitely give off a tentacle vibe.
